Saturn LS owners have reported 4 problems related to brake electric antilock (under the service brakes category). The most recently reported issues are listed below.
: the contact stated, while driving 60 mph. , the brake pedal depressed all the way to the floor and, failed to slow the vehicle. After pumping the brake pedal many times, the brakes responded and slowed the vehicle. This problem has happened 5 times. The service dealer was unable to duplicate the problem. The manufacturer has been alerted.

When brake pedal was applied, pedal faded"and went to the floor. When the brake pedal was pumped pressure came back . However, fading was still noticeable. When the vehicle was stopped and engine was turned on and off this problem did not exist. This did not appear to happen at low speeds. The car has been taken to dealer on 2 different ocassions , and today will be the third time. Dealer has noted in the past that there was nothing wrong with the braking system. There was no warning when this occurred, no codes in computer, no warning lights illuminated, and no evidence. The brakes simply did not exist at times. *osumer insisted note were made of a similar complaint that he wished to have noted in his complaint as well. The existing odi#10095767.
